Come this October, Wraith Recon will be launched, bringing a new world to the 4th edition GSL.

Designed specifically for 4th edition, Wraith Recon puts players in the role of advanced special forces, serving the most powerful nation in history. The Kingdom of Dardarrick reigns supreme both magically, and militarily, and its people enjoy a life of wealth and prosperity. However, Dardarrick is beset on all sides by rival nations and dangerous warbands, and there are those within its own society who seek its ruin.

It is the elite Wraith Recon units who provide the first line of defence. Highly trained individuals, they are equipped with the finest magical equipment the military of Dardarrick can supply, linked by the mysterious Spellcom system. They are tasked with all the secret missions that entire armies could never accomplish, and that the common people of Dardarrick will likely never hear about. Able to call upon the mighty Dardarrick military for support, Wraith Recon units perform assassinations, raids, reconnaissance, and hostage rescue missions, all in the name of truth, liberty and justice.

We consider Wraith Recon to be pure fantasy.

There are no additional classes or races. It has been designed to be used with just the core rulebooks, if so desired.

A good analogy would be Dark Sun - think of how that took the 'standard' fantasy concepts and turned them on their head. Same thing :)
